Teen To Serve 131 Years For Rape And Carjackings
(INDIANAPOLIS) - A 19-year-old is headed to prison for the rest of his life.
Audrain Jones was sentenced Friday in Marion County Criminal Court to 131 years behind bars for two carjacking and rape cases.
Both victims read emotional statements to the court and both tearfully recounted their brutal attacks. One was attacked outside a northwest side Indianapolis school in the spring of 2006. The other was attacked while getting in her car at a downtown parking garage.
The judge hearing the case apologized to both victims for the graphic nature of the testimony and court documents.
Outside the court room, one of the victims' aunts expressed relief and said justice has been served.
Jones' grandmother, Ethel Lacy, says she believes he had a hard life and went down the wrong path. But, Lacy admits Jones made some very serious mistakes.
Jones has a criminal history dating back to the age of 10. With good behavior, Jones could get out of prison when he's 85.
